Lithuanian Finals

September 24th 2006
It was another magical week of baseball in Lithuania. I played in four games while I was there, part of a best of five series, we won 3 games to 1. The first game we lost; it was probably our most poorly played match all summer. I struck out in my first at bat, I wasn’t even close to touching the ball with the bat.
